Output 58c02133e1c86f1a4dff85f6542b2273acbf702424c96f44c7e0d91b90688102:1

value
34646433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005c68f6a1ccd4b6df847dae25c5506b2af42066 OP_EQUAL
address
M7w4wC11p8pgQc1T8rBvGsVe3nop1965eM
transaction
58c02133e1c86f1a4dff85f6542b2273acbf702424c96f44c7e0d91b90688102
spent
true